Storage in the Apple ecosystem

Apple sells all kinds of smart devices. The iPhone, iMac, iPod, iPad, Macbook, these are iconic Apple products. But limited storage space irritates most Apple users. Their products are no doubt great. But they are not easily upgradable. The iPhones don’t support expandable SD storage. So pretty soon after purchase, the phone storage fills up with photos and videos of our loved ones. Apple has their iCloud storage feature. They provide 5GB free storage for every device. After that, there are upgraded storage amount at various price points.

The Problem with iCloud

iCloud’s offers are pretty outdated in this day and age. Their free 5GB offer hasn’t changed since 2011. It’s really not enough to store our media. Users run out of storage very fast. Resulting in frustration. Their competitor Google provides unlimited photo storage in the cloud. While Apple has only 5GB to spare. Apple users are always complaining about limited storage.
